Indeed, nice boxes.

Note you have 2 boxes of S.m.K.-V (verbessert).
Those were designed for aircraft use, and have a heavier load (and other powder) than the regular S.m.K.

See attached datasheets of both the S.m.K and S.m.K.-V

for their value, a complete box (with all 15 rounds matching the label), a buck/round is a fair price here in Europe

If I see itcorectly, the tracer cartridges were made by „cdo“ (TheodorBergmann & co K.G., Werk Velten )
This company did not have a facility to make cases.
Most of the cases were delivered to “cdo” by “cg” (FinowerIndustrie G.m.b.H., Finow/Mark) or “eej” (Märkische Walzwerke G.m.b.H.,Strausberg Bez. Potsdam)
You can read it on the label.
